-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
PAGE1/NUMPAGES1
增量数据处理
TOC\o1-3\h\z\u
第一部分增量数据处理概述 2
第二部分数据流与批量处理对比 6
第三部分增量数据同步机制 12
第四部分数据一致性保障策略 17
第五部分实时增量数据处理框架 21
第六部分数据质量监控与优化 27
第七部分增量数据挖掘应用 32
第八部分面向未来挑战与展望 37
第一部分增量数据处理概述
关键词
关键要点
增量数据处理概念
1.增量数据处理是指针对数据集的更新部分进行处理,而非对整个数据集进行重处理。
2.与全量数据处理相比,增量数据处理能够更高效地处理大量数据,尤其是在数据量不断增长的情况下。
3.通过仅处理新增加或修改的数据,可以减少计算资源和时间的消耗。
增量数据处理的挑战
1.需要准确识别数据集的变化,这涉及到数据版本控制和数据流管理。
2.保证数据一致性是关键,增量数据处理过程中可能存在数据冲突或数据丢失的风险。
3.系统的实时性和可靠性要求较高,以应对不断变化的数据流。
增量数据处理技术
1.使用数据版本控制系统来跟踪数据变化,确保数据处理的正确性。
2.利用数据索引和哈希函数来快速定位和处理新增或变更的数据。
3.结合流处理技术,实现对数据流的实时分析和处理。
增量数据处理应用场景
1.在大数据分析领域,增量数据处理可以用于实时监控和预警,如金融市场分析。
2.在数据库管理中,增量数据处理有助于维护数据一致性,提高查询效率。
3.在数据仓库更新中,增量处理可以减少数据加载时间,提高数据新鲜度。
增量数据处理的优势
1.提高数据处理效率,减少资源消耗,尤其是在数据规模不断扩大的背景下。
2.适应数据实时性和动态变化的需求,满足现代业务对数据响应速度的要求。
3.优化数据处理流程,降低维护成本,提升系统整体性能。
增量数据处理的前沿趋势
1.结合机器学习和深度学习技术,实现对增量数据的智能分析和预测。
2.利用分布式计算框架,提高增量数据处理的可扩展性和效率。
3.探索基于区块链的增量数据处理,增强数据的安全性和不可篡改性。
增量数据处理概述
随着大数据时代的到来,数据量呈爆炸式增长,传统的数据处理方法已经无法满足实际需求。在这种情况下,增量数据处理作为一种高效、低耗的数据处理方式,逐渐受到广泛关注。本文将从增量数据处理的定义、特点、应用场景等方面进行概述。
一、增量数据处理的定义
增量数据处理是指对已有数据集进行更新,仅处理新增或变化的数据,而非对整个数据集进行重新处理。这种处理方式可以降低计算成本,提高数据处理效率。
二、增量数据处理的特点
1.高效性:增量数据处理只关注新增或变化的数据,减少了不必要的计算,从而提高了数据处理效率。
2.灵活性:增量数据处理可以根据实际需求选择不同的处理策略,如全量处理、增量处理等。
3.可扩展性:增量数据处理可以适应数据量的增长,无需对原有系统进行大规模改造。
4.实时性:增量数据处理可以实现实时更新,满足实时性要求。
三、增量数据处理的应用场景
1.数据仓库:在数据仓库中,增量数据处理可以用于更新历史数据,提高数据仓库的实时性。
2.实时分析:在实时分析场景中,增量数据处理可以实时获取数据变化,为决策提供支持。
3.数据挖掘:在数据挖掘过程中,增量数据处理可以用于更新挖掘模型,提高挖掘结果的准确性。
4.数据同步:在数据同步场景中,增量数据处理可以减少数据传输量,降低网络带宽消耗。
5.数据清洗:在数据清洗过程中,增量数据处理可以针对新增或变化的数据进行清洗,提高数据质量。
四、增量数据处理技术
1.时间戳:通过时间戳标识数据的新增或变化,实现增量数据处理。
2.数据变更日志:记录数据变更的历史记录,为增量数据处理提供依据。
3.数据索引:利用数据索引技术,快速定位新增或变化的数据。
4.数据流处理:利用数据流处理技术,实时处理数据流中的增量数据。
5.数据分区:将数据集划分为多个分区,实现并行增量数据处理。
五、增量数据处理的优势
1.降低计算成本:增量数据处理只处理新增或变化的数据,减少了计算量,降低了计算成本。
2.提高数据处理效率:增量数据处理可以实时更新数据,提高了数据处理效率。
3.提高数据质量:通过增量数据处理,可以针对新增或变化的数据进行清洗,提高数据质量。
4.适应数据量增长:增量数据处理可以适应数据量的增长,无需对原有系统进行大规模改造。
总之,增量数据处理作为一种高效、低耗的数据处理方式,在各个领域具有广泛的应用前
原创力文档


文档评论(0)